1. Kings XI Punjab- 8/10

Glenn Maxwell
Glenn Maxwell. (Photo Source: Twitter)

All-Rounders: Glenn Maxwell, Jimmy Neesham, Chris Jordan, Krishnappa Gowtham, Harpreet Brar, Deepak Hooda.

The addition of Glenn Maxwell is something that shall highly benefit the Kings XI this year. He has an excellent record in the UAE. He is expected to be their marquee all-rounder this season. Coming off the back of a Man of the Series victory in the England ODI series, he would be looking to go all guns blazing. 

Jimmy Neesham has also been a crucial asset for New Zealand in the limited-overs formats. With his handy batting and bowling skills, he could come in as a replacement for Maxwell if the need be, or he could even make the XI as per the conditions.

Chris Jordan has been a good death bowler, although he will have to step up with the bat as well. The Indian all-rounders lack experience, but they are highly talented. If KL backs his all-rounders, we could be in for a treat.
